Bonjour a tous,
je travaille sur une macro qui doit trouver un numero de comande (stocke dans une variable intitulee DR) dans un fichier.
J'utilise la propriete Find pour trouver la ligne correspondante.
Mon code est le suivant:
Mon probleme est lorsque le DR n'est pas present une erreur survient.
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8 Sub Finddd() Dim DR_Climber_Row As Double DR = 1452 DR_Climber_Row = Columns("A:A").Find(DR, Range("A1"), , , xlByRows, xlNext).Row Range("B1").Value = DR_Climber_Row End Sub
J'aimerai si c'est le cas inscrire sur la cell a cote : "Numero DR absent"Object Variable or With blok variable not set
Je ne vois pas comment utiliser le If pour me permettre de gerer ce cas.
Merci d'avance.
Partager